A'Ja Wilson Wants To Highlight Pay Gap Facing WNBA Players

Wilson wants to see WNBAers receive a league revenue share similar to what their male counterparts getNBAE/GETTY IMAGES

WNBA Las Vegas Aces F A'ja Wilson said that she "wants to use her platform to highlight the disparity in pay between men and women in professional sports," according to Bristow Marchant of the Columbia STATE. Wilson: "I’ll push the envelope. I might say things you don’t agree with." Wilson said that she wants to see WNBAers "receive a similar share of revenue in the league to the earnings their male counterparts get." NBAers have a 50% revenue-sharing agreement with the league compared to 25% for the WNBA. Wilson recently wore a shirt that read "Bet on Women," the slogan of WNBAers who have "opted out of the league’s collective bargaining agreement to protest pay inequity." Wilson: "It goes a lot deeper than just wanting to get money. We just want to equal the percentages out" (Columbia STATE, 4/2).
